This Bugatti Chiron Performance: Hypercar Reign
The French automaker's remains a benchmark for acceleration in the hypercar segment, consistently pushing the edges of what's possible on track. Its renowned achievement—a verified top speed of 304.773 mph (490.484 km/h) achieved at Ehra-Lessien—solidified its place as the most rapid production car ever. Though subsequent efforts from competitors have narrowed the difference, the Chiron’s initial record stands as a testament to Bugatti’s technical prowess and the release of its powerful 8.0-liter W16 engine. This incredible feat demonstrates not just sheer horsepower, but also a mastery of aerodynamics and a commitment to advancement that continues to influence the hypercar landscape.

Bugatti Chiron 0-60: Blistering Acceleration
The incredible Bugatti Chiron's 0-60 mph performance is legendary, consistently delivering a breathtaking display of raw power. Reaching that milestone takes a mere 2.4 seconds in ideal conditions, a testament to the quad-turbocharged 8.0-liter W16 engine and Bugatti's meticulous engineering. This blistering speed isn't just about brute force; it's the result of complex launch control, all-wheel drive drive, and a surprisingly well-balanced chassis. While some tests have reported slightly quicker times, the factory figure remains a benchmark for hypercar feat. It’s a visceral experience that highlights the Chiron’s position at the apex of automotive engineering, leaving onlookers and drivers alike in awe of its unrivaled velocity.
